Peer Review and Evaluation Processes

Peer Review and Evaluation Processes
Method of Article Evaluation by Reviewers
All articles submitted to the journal are scientifically evaluated through the double-blind review method.
Preliminary Evaluation
Articles submitted to the Journal for publication are checked by the editor in terms of purpose, scope, method, and writing principles.
If the editor identifies any deficiency or problem in the article text or files, the article is returned to the author so that these deficiencies can be completed. The reason for returning the article and the deadline by which it must be resubmitted are explained to the author.
Publications that successfully pass the editor’s review are assigned to field editors for scientific evaluation and examination. Field editors send the article to 2 different reviewers for evaluation.
Invitation to Reviewers
The response period for an invitation sent to a reviewer to conduct an evaluation is 7 days, while reviewers who accept the invitation are given 15 days to complete the evaluation.
The 15-day period during which the reviewer evaluates the publication begins upon acceptance and confirmation of the invitation.
If the reviewer cannot evaluate the study within the specified period, an additional 7 days are granted. If the reviewer still does not evaluate the article within this period, a new reviewer is invited by the field editor.
Reviewers are selected from the journal’s reviewer list or the DergiPark system according to the subject of the article. For this purpose, reviewers holding at least a doctoral degree and conducting studies related to the subject of the journal are searched through academic search websites and invited.
Reviewer Evaluation Method
The reviewer is expected to evaluate only studies within their own subject area in accordance with the publication principles.
The reviewer conducts the evaluation through the article evaluation form sent by the field editor.
The reviewer is expected not only to answer the evaluation criteria with yes or no, but also to elaborate on negative opinions and explain the reasons for them.
A reviewer who rejects the article is expected to provide detailed explanations that will guide the author.
The reviewer may use the "track changes" feature on the article file to elaborate on the opinions stated in the reviewer evaluation form.
Evaluation of the Status of the Article
If two different reviewers state that the article is "Suitable for Publication," the article is published in the journal.
If two different reviewers state that the article is "Not Suitable for Publication," the article is rejected.
If one reviewer accepts the article and the other reviewer requests major or minor revisions, the study is returned to the author and the author is asked to make the necessary changes within a specified period.
The revised study that the reviewer wishes to see again is resubmitted to the reviewer by the field editor. At this stage, the reviewer fills out the evaluation form again. If the reviewer’s decision is positive, the article becomes eligible for publication in the journal. If the reviewer’s decision is negative, the following provision applies.
If one reviewer gives a positive opinion and the other gives a negative opinion during the evaluation process, the article is sent to a third reviewer. The opinion of this reviewer determines whether the article will be published.
After the Evaluation Process
All evaluation processes and reviewer reports are kept in the journal archive.

Important Reminders for Authors Who Will Submit Articles to the Journal

  1. When submitting an article;
    a. Click the "Submit Article" button on the homepage.
    b. Enter the required information in Turkish and English in the article metadata.
    c. Fill in all information regarding the authors.
    d. Upload all files (you can access the journal template from this page).
    e. Provide additional information (supporting institution, project number, and acknowledgements, if any) and your reviewer suggestions, and proceed to the next step.
    f. At the final stage, after reading the explanations and approving your declaration, complete the submission process by clicking the "Submit" button.
  2. The text and references of the article must comply with the writing rules (APA6).
  3. The similarity report must be uploaded to the system by the author(s).
  4. In accordance with the criteria announced by TR Dizin, Ethics Committee Approval has been required for studies to be published since 2020. It is recommended that the explanations provided by TR Dizin on this matter be carefully reviewed.
  5. Amphora publishes two issues per year (June and December).
  6. The evaluation process of studies uploaded to the journal may take between 4-8 months.
  7. The journal management (editor, scientific board, editorial board) may decide whether an article will be taken into the evaluation process.
  8. Full texts of papers presented at symposiums may be published in the journal. The normal article process is also applied to articles in this situation.
